Synopsis by Rob Ferrier

This episode of the popular show Biography takes a look at the life and times of Ernie Kovacs, a comedy pioneer. Through extensive interviews and performance clips, this tape shows how Kovacs brought a new brand of lunacy to comedy through shows and films like Bell, Book, and Candle and The Ernie Kovacs Show. Particular attention is paid to an early misdiagnosis of tuberculosis and his consequent confinement within a TB ward. According to Kovacs, it was this event that instilled in him a drive to succeed. Many of his showbiz colleagues are interviewed including Steve Allen and Jack Lemmon.
